3 hydropower stations projects in Laos handed over for operation

Updated: 2020-12-29

On Dec 28, the construction-operation handover ceremony for the first, third and fourth cascade hydropower stations in phase II of the Nam Ou River Cascade Hydropower Project in Laos was held by video conference at the headquarters of POWERCHINA Resources Ltd, a subsidiary of POWERCHINA.

POWERCHINA Resources Ltd congratulated the successful handover of the three hydropower stations and expressed its hopes that the project department will continue to promote the construction work to ensure that the whole project is well developed.

In 2020, phase II of the project generated more than 600 million kilowatt-hours of power, completing its annual construction and operation goals.

The Nam Ou River Cascade Hydropower Project in Laos is the only hydropower project that POWERCHINA has obtained overseas that includes the overall planning and investment development of an entire river basin.

Originating in the area bordering Jiangcheng county in Southwest China's Yunnan province and Phongsali in northern Laos, the Nam Ou River runs 475 kilometers from north to south. It is the largest tributary of the Mekong River's left bank in the north of Laos and is one of the energy bases that Laos is vigorously promoting.

The project is being developed in two phases. The three cascade hydropower stations in phase I went into operation in April 2016, after which the four in phase II began construction.

At present, six cascade hydropower stations have been put into operation, with an installed capacity of 1.06 million kilowatts and cumulative power generation exceeding 6.3 billion kWh.
